District-Level NCES Analysis

Palo Pinto Isd operates 1 public schools serving 97 students, placing it among the smallest districts in Texas. The school portfolio breaks down into 1 combined schools, a small enough portfolio that most families will interact with nearly every campus in the district at some point. These enrollment and school figures come from the NCES Common Core of Data (CCD) 2024-25 release, and the district is based in Palo Pinto County.

Per-pupil expenditure runs $17,155 according to the NCES F-33 School District Finance Survey, in the upper half of 1207 Texas districts by per-pupil spending. See how Texas compares in our national per-pupil spending analysis. The funding mix is 79.1% local, 5.3% state, and 15.6% federal, a local-revenue-heavy mix that leaves the district more exposed to property-tax swings and local ballot measures than state-funded peers.

Its largest campus is Palo Pinto El, enrolling 94 students (100% of the district's total enrollment).

Enrollment across the district's NCES-reporting campuses grew 5.2% between 2022-23 and 2023-24 (97 to 102 students), while the student-teacher ratio held roughly steady, per the NCES Common Core of Data annual universe files.

Of the district's $7,490,000 in reported FY2023 expenditures, 11% went to instruction, 10.2% to support services, and 1.5% to capital outlay, a fairly typical instruction/support/capital split for a public school district. Figures come from the NCES F-33 School District Finance Survey's function-level breakdown, not the aggregate per-pupil figure above.
